A rarely discussed but important issue:

"According to Glenn Hall — who has limited mobility after contracting polio when he was just 4 years old — the state open meetings law has long been out of compliance with the Americans with Disabilities Act, a 1990 statute that prohibits discrimination against people with disabilities and exists to ensure they have the same rights and access as non-disabled people."
